OPEC+ surprised markets on Monday by cutting oil production by 1.16 million barrels per day, causing crude oil prices to rise sharply. See potential bias and similarities in coverage from washingtonpost, Forbes and FoxNews: OPEC Oil

OPEC+ surprised markets on Monday by cutting oil production by 1.16 million barrels per day, causing crude oilThe production cuts will run from May to the end of 2023. About half of the cuts,barrels per day, will come from Saudi Arabia alone; a Saudi official called the move “a precautionary measure aimed at supporting the stability of the oil market.” As of Monday afternoon, crude oil prices had risen by over 6%.
